Understanding Sankey Charts

At their core, Sankey charts operate on the principle of nodes and links, where nodes represent either source (input) or sink (output) points in a system, and links show the flow between these points. The width of the arrows indicates the magnitude of the flow, providing an intuitive visual cue to comprehend the relative importance of different pathways.

Applications of Sankey Charts

Sankey charts find application across various fields due to their ability to convey complex data efficiently:

  • Energy Flow: Scientists and engineers use Sankey diagrams to show energy flows in power grids, heating systems, or ecosystems, highlighting energy consumption and efficiency.

  • Supply Chains: In logistics and manufacturing, Sankey charts depict material and cost flows across different stages of production or distribution, aiding in identifying bottlenecks and cost-saving opportunities.

  • Economic Analysis: Economists utilize Sankey charts to trace the flow of goods, services, and incomes between industries or regions, offering insights into economic interdependencies and regional contributions.

  • Software Architecture: In IT, Sankey diagrams can represent data flow through applications or computing systems, helping in understanding data routing and optimizing system design.

  • Environmental Studies: Environmental scientists use Sankey charts to map flow of pollutants, energy use, or biogeochemical cycles, aiding in policy-making and resource management.

Benefits and Considerations

  • Benefits: Sankey charts make complex flow data easily digestible, enhancing comprehension and facilitating quick insights into system dynamics.

  • Considerations: Care must be taken to ensure clarity and avoid clutter. Over-complicated diagrams can become confusing, reducing their effectiveness. Additionally, consistent use of visual elements such as color and width is crucial for effective communication.
